1 more results for Lubrication in Sneedville, Tennessee
Sneedville, Tennessee, United States
Getting bogged down wondering which automobile or lubrication company to choose from? Why not try Wylie's Tire & Svc Ctr. Wylie's Tire & Svc Ctr is working hard to prove to Sneedville that it is the right choice for you…